Written Answers. - Fermoy (Cork) School.

Micheál Martin

Question:

457 Mr. Martin asked the Minister for Education if her Department will purchase the Ceardscoil, Fermoy, County Cork, from Cork County Vocational Educational Committee for Gaelscoil De hIde, Fermoy, County Cork, as per previous commitments. [15286/96]

Ned O'Keeffe

Question:

463 Mr. E. O'Keeffe asked the Minister for Education the current position in relation to the signing over of title of the Old Vocational School, Fermoy, County Cork to the Board of Management of Gaelscoil de hIde, Fermoy, County Cork; and if she will give a definite date for the finalising of the takeover. [15319/96]

I propose to take Question No. 457 and Question No. 463 together.

Details have yet to be finalised regarding the acquisition of the Old vocational school, Fermoy, County Cork for Gaelscoil de hÍde. I am therefore not in a position at present to indicate a definite date for the transfer of the property.
